Actually, with proper timing... I'm pretty sure that Romani's Mask isn't required to get this one. There is a window of opportunity when the bar is closed but the people are still there. Of course, its been awhile since I've played and would have to double check. Does anyone else agree with me on this?--Magnus orion 18:25, 30 March 2008 (EDT)
- Aye, I actually added that in, and while I've never actually tried to do this, I think that there may be a small amount of time before you're kicked out for not having the mask in which Toto is actually in there, ready to perform. I'll need to check, but if anyone else knows, please feel free to let us know. --Ando (T : C) 21:40, 30 March 2008 (EDT)
- I'll test this tonight and see. Then we will know for sure.--Matt 19:28, 1 May 2008 (UTC)
- Nope. You get kicked out before Toto shows up. I just spent an entire three-day cycle trying. The Romani's Mask is required.--Matt 00:12, 2 May 2008 (UTC)

The Inverted Song of Time and the Troupe Leader's Mask[]
The article on the Troupe Leader's Mask states that in Majora's Mask 3D, on the second day, "if Link has played the 'Inverted Song of Time' [and speaks to Gorman in the troupe's room at the inn], Gorman will respond as if Link is not wearing the mask." I've found that to be untrue. He reacted to the mask and mentioned the Mystery Milk I then proceeded to get from the Gorman Brothers, all while the effects of the Inverted Song of Time were active. —Preceding unsigned comment added by MBulteau (talk) 14:36, April 16, 2015
